This remarkable specimen came to us in the early 2000s in the thumbnail collection of the late, legendary dealer and collector Charlie Key (purchased in partnership with Marshall Sussman at the time). It is a superb TN with a 2.4 cm crystal of unusually high luster AND intense color. You normally see one or the other quality, not both. We sold it to Matthew Webb in Melbourne, who traded it to Rob Sielecki (also of Melbourne), and from whom I reacquired it recently after he held it for a decade and more. For shocking eye appeal and contrast of yellow on white, I still regard this as one of the best overall thumbnails of the species. Although there are singles, and even some thumbnail sized clusters, out there, this has the matrix association with sparkling, jewel-like calcite that takes it to another level. The lemon peel yellow color is so saturated, it is difficult to focus the eye on.
